Neodymium can be defined as the element in chemistry with nuclear number 60. It turned out discovered by Austrian physicist Carl Auer von Welsbach in 1895.

The historical background on this expression is 'neo'-"new", 'dymium'- "twin". For many years, scientists expected that this combination of praseodymium-neodymium oxide would have been a basic body, until Carl Auer von Welsbach succeeded in isolating them in 1895.

Neodymium magnets are usually manufactured from a blended metal material of Nd-Fe-B, neodymium - iron - boron, and are otherwise called super-magnets.
